Iida Name Meaning

Japanese: written 飯田 ‘paddy of cooked rice’; perhaps the original meaning was ‘good rice paddy’. One family descended from the Takeda family lived in the village of Iida in Kai (now Yamanashi prefecture); another family of Murakami descent lived in a village by that name in Shinano (now Nagano prefecture). Both families are of the Minamoto clan. The name is also found in Okinawa.

Source: Dictionary of American Family Names 2nd edition, 2022

Where is the Iida family from?

You can see how Iida families moved over time by selecting different census years. The Iida family name was found in the USA, and Canada between 1911 and 1920. The most Iida families were found in USA in 1920. In 1911 there was 1 Iida family living in Saskatchewan. This was 100% of all the recorded Iida's in Canada. Saskatchewan had the highest population of Iida families in 1911.

What did your Iida ancestors do for a living?

In 1940, Laborer and Maid were the top reported jobs for men and women in the USA named Iida. 34% of Iida men worked as a Laborer and 100% of Iida women worked as a Maid. .
